How to Properly Check Your Graphics Card Using Windows
With the introduction of various operating systems, Windows remains one of the most popular for desktop users. Checking your graphics card on Windows is straightforward and can be accomplished through various methods. The easiest way to check for your graphics card is through the Device Manager.
Using Device Manager to Identify Your GPU
To find out your graphics card in Windows, follow these steps:
1. Right-click on the "Start" menu and select "Device Manager."
2. In the Device Manager window, expand the "Display adapters" section.
3. Here, you will see the name of your graphics card.
This method is quick and provides basic information about your GPU, including the model name and manufacturer. If you're looking for more detailed specifications, additional steps are needed.
Accessing System Information for Detailed Graphics Card Specs
For a deeper dive into your graphics card details, you can use the built-in System Information utility:
1. Press Windows + R to open the Run dialog box.
2. Type `msinfo32` and hit Enter.
3. Under "Components," select "Display."
Here, you will find comprehensive details about your graphics card, including the memory size (VRAM), driver version, and more.
Utilizing Command Prompt for Advanced Graphics Detection
In addition to the GUI methods, the Command Prompt offers an advanced way to identify graphics hardware:
1. Open the Command Prompt by typing `cmd` in the Windows search bar.
2. Type the command `wmic path win32_videocontroller get name` and press Enter.
This process provides a concise output of your graphics card name, which is useful for quick checks without navigating through menus.
Using Third-Party Software for GPU Detection
While built-in tools are effective, many third-party applications offer expanded features for GPU detection, performance monitoring, and diagnostics. These tools provide insights into graphics capabilities beyond what standard utilities offer.
Best Utility Software for GPU Profile Analysis
There are many graphic utility programs available that can help you identify your GPU and analyze your graphics settings more effectively. Popular options include GPU-Z, Speccy, and HWMonitor. These programs provide detailed reports on your GPU specifications, including clock speeds, temperature readings, and memory usage.
Pros and Cons of Using Third-Party Tools
Using third-party utilities can grant you access to in-depth metrics and performance benchmarking. However, they may also require additional installation and can pose risks if sourced from untrusted websites. Always download tools from reputable sources to ensure safety and accuracy.

Understanding Onboard vs. Dedicated Graphics Cards
When determining your graphics card specifications, it's essential to understand whether you have an onboard or dedicated graphics card.
Identifying Integrated Graphics Solutions
Integrated graphics, often bundled with CPUs, handle basic graphics tasks. To identify these, you can usually find details in Windows settings under display properties, where it will indicate if the GPU is integrated.
Verifying Dedicated Graphics Hardware
On the other hand, dedicated graphics cards are installed separately and are designed to handle intensive tasks like gaming and graphic design. Identifying whether your system contains dedicated graphics can be done by checking the Device Manager or through hardware profiling tools.

Checking GPU Compatibility and BIOS Settings
Sometimes, knowing your graphics card isn't enough; compatibility and settings must also be confirmed.
Checking Compatibility with Motherboards
Ensure that your graphics card fits your motherboard’s specifications. Using tools like PC Part Picker can help prevent compatibility issues by providing comparative data on components.
BIOS Settings for Graphics Card Configuration
Accessing the BIOS during startup provides options for configuring your GPU. You can prioritize dedicated graphics over integrated solutions or disable unused graphics hardware for better performance.
